Web17 apr. 2024 · The three oils in the ambry (where they are kept) are known as the Oil of Catechumens (“ Oleum Sanctorum “), Oil of the Sick (“ Oleum Infirmorum “), and The Sacred Chrism (“ Sacrum Chrisma “). At the Chrism Mass, the bishop, the ordinary of the particular church (diocese), blesses the oils, which will be used in the sacramental ...

The story of the prophet Elisha and the widow’s oil is recorded in 2 kings 4:1-7. The Bible tells us that there was a certain woman of the wives of the sons of the prophets that was in financial trouble.
